GO Markets has really sued versus a earlier principal particulars police officer, declaring he ready “secret commissions” from on the very least one IT vendor, whereas quite a lot of far more agreements are readied to be taken a have a look at.
The course of had been submitted versus Asheish Gupta and his different half in December in 2015 nonetheless had been made advanced by Mr Gupta “voluntarily declar[ing] bankruptcy” in March this yr.
This known as for GO Markets, a brokerage agency and buying and selling firm, to search for go away from the court docket to proceed the occasion and procure approval to summon quite a lot of suppliers that likewise held IT agreements with the buying and selling enterprise.
At the core of its occasion, GO Markets affirms that its earlier CIO – that surrendered in October 2023 – received in a $3.8 million settlement with Gigabit Hosting Sdn Bhd.
“GO Markets alleges that, in around October 2018, Mr Gupta entered into a secret commission arrangement with Gigabit,” a recent ruling states.
“Pursuant to that setup, it’s declared that Gigabit paid Mr Gupta concerning USD $1,116,226.79 in secret compensations.
“The payments were made between 15 January 2019 and 2 April 2024.”
GO Markets is trying to determine – “not unreasonably”, in accordance with Federal Court Justice O’Callaghan’s judgment – whether or not the very same supposed conduct accompanied varied different IT distributors.
Other plans readied to be taken a have a look at include a $4.2 million contract with IBM for SoftLayer fashionable know-how, and a $1.6 million setup with German cyber security and safety provider Link11 and its subsidiary, DOSArrest.
Justice O’Callaghan saved in thoughts, nonetheless, that “at least one GO Markets supplier will not produce documents without a court-mandated process”.
The court docket’s judgment makes it potential for GO Markets to proceed the method.
